Job summary

Paragon Professional Services in Alaska is seeking an Environmental Scientist III to lead environmental investigations and remediation projects in Anchorage. You will prepare and update work plans and reports, collect and analyze data, and support subcontractor oversight while coordinating with clients and stakeholders.

The role requires a Bachelor's degree in engineering or science, 5–8 years of relevant experience, 40-hour HAZWOPER, and strong written and oral communication skills.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or's degree in engineering or science.
  • 5–8 years of environmental investigation/remediation experience.
  • 40-hour HAZWOPER training.
  • Ability to adapt to changing regulatory climate.
  • Experience with CERCLA regulations and ADEC Contaminated Sites regulations.
  • Experience coordinating with federal, state, and local agencies.
  • Experience installing, developing, sampling, and decommissioning monitoring wells.

Responsibilities

  • Safely execute all job duties.
  • Manage and support the preparation of environmental documents.
  • Lead assigned tasks.
  • Prepare and update work plans.
  • Prepare and update reports.
  • Collect and analyze data.
  • Manage and implement field programs.
  • Assist overall project management tasks as assigned.
  • Support the program manager in preparation and implementation of client and stakeholder meetings.
  • Perform subcontractor oversight.
  • Perform junior staff oversight.
